About

The area is centred around the remains of Corfe Castle, a ruined fortress dominating a gap in the Purbeck Hills. The village of Corfe Castle sits directly below, its stone buildings and square clustered around the castle gate. To the south, the landscape opens into the Isle of Purbeck, leading to the coastal village of Langton Matravers.

Langton Matravers has a history deeply tied to Purbeck stone quarrying. The local museum details this heritage, and evidence of the industry remains in the surrounding fields and lanes. The area's geology is fundamental, with the ridge providing a clear defensive position for the castle and the limestone below being worked for centuries.

Area overview

On average Corfe Castle & Langton Matravers has average de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 34 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 60% below the South West average of 85 per 1,000. Approximately 9.4%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Corfe Castle & Langton Matravers is £50,983 per year. There are 3 schools in Corfe Castle & Langton Matravers: 3 primary (0 Outstanding and 1 Good) and 0 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good). Corfe Castle & Langton Matravers is home to around 5,057 people, with a population density of about 35.1 per km².

Property prices in Corfe Castle & Langton Matravers

Median price£572,500
Price per sq ft£484
Sales (last 12 months)44
Typical range (middle 50%)£400K – £804K

Based on 44 recent sales, the median property price is £572,500 (about £484 per square foot) in Corfe Castle & Langton Matravers area, with individual transactions ranging from £270,000 up to £4,500,000.
